- 0
- 0
- 约2.51万字
- 约 36页
- 2026-05-08 发布于江西
- 举报
软件行业技术部工程师接口规范手册
第1章接口概述与基础规范
1.1接口定义与生命周期
接口定义需严格遵循RESTful风格,采用HTTP动词(GET,POST,PUT,DELETE)描述资源操作,避免使用名词作为动词,例如将“添加订单”定义为POST/orders,而非PUT/order/add。接口生命周期必须包含明确的定义、设计、开发、测试、上线及下线六个阶段,确保每个阶段都有对应的验收标准和回滚方案,防止接口在发布后出现不可控的变更。
接口命名必须遵循语义化规则,如`/api/v1/users/profile`,其中`/api`表示基础路径,`v1`标识接口版本,`users`为资源类型,`profile`为具体操作,严禁使用模糊的通用名如`/data`。接口版本控制采用语义化版本号(如v1.0.0),版本号变化需触发全量回归测试,并在用户文档中明确列出新旧版本的差异清单,确保向后兼容。接口定义需包含详细的请求参数(如必填项、类型、单位)和响应参数(如成功状态码、错误提示文案、分页大小限制),缺失任一字段均视为接口不可用。
生命周期管理要求建立接口变更控制委员会(CCB),任何涉及核心业务逻辑的接口修改必须经过评审,并记录完整的变更日志以备审计。
1.2接口命名与版本控制
接口命名需统一使用下划线分隔符(如`ge
原创力文档

文档评论(0)